Compilations & Reviews provides practitioners with a fundamental, real-world approach for conducting the highest quality compilations and reviews. It reduces the technical language of official pronouncements to easy-to-read, easy-to-understand advice and procedures and is designed to help the CPA enhance the quality of his or her practice. The book includes an overview and identification of the professional responsibilities that arise when a CPA accepts a compilation or review engagement, discusses and illustrates the procedures that need to be performed, describes the preparation of the CPA"s engagement report, discusses management-use-only compilations, and addresses special engagements such as OCBOA-based financial statements and partnership financial statements. This comprehensive resource also deals with topics ranging from attestation standards for review engagements that do not involve financial statements to financial forecasts and projections. Compilations & Reviews contains an Appendix that assists CPAs in determining what procedures should be performed and/or what approach should be used in order to perform an efficient compilation or review engagement. Throughout, the guide features numerous practice aids, such as checklists, questionnaires, workpapers, sample correspondence, and sample reports that take the auditor through an engagement from the initial evaluation of a client to the issuance of the auditor"s report. It comes with a free companion CD-ROM that contains many of the practice aids contained in the book, and more. The files on the CD-ROM can be used as templates and edited to suit the practitioner"s needs. It also includes a cross-reference to the original pronouncements and a detailed topical index. The 2008-2009 Edition incorporates the guidance from SQCS-7 and includes discussions of SSARS-15, SSARS-16, and SSARS-17. The 2008-2009 Edition also expands the discussion of independence issues related to compilations and reviews and provides additional examples for management representations to be obtained in a review engagement.
